About Kehilla High School (Jewish Upper School)
Kehilla High School (Jewish Upper School) is a private school in West End, serving grades 9–12 in Davidson County.
It is independently operated and sets its own admissions requirements, with tuition listed at Contact school. Families may be able to put an EFS voucher or an ESA toward the cost.
For families weighing logistics: Busing is not provided, and there is no uniform requirement.
Kehilla High School (Jewish Upper School) is one of 4 private high schools in Davidson County.
